Shiplap siding repair services involve restoring or replacing damaged, rotting, or warped shiplap panels to maintain the integrity and appearance of a building’s exterior.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ing siding, remove compromised sections, and install new shiplap boards that match the original style and material. This process often includes sealing joints and applying protective finishes to prevent future deterioration. Proper repair ensures the siding continues to serve as a protective barrier against the elements while enhancing the property's aesthetic appeal.
Addressing common problems such as water damage, insect infestation, or age-related wear is a primary focus of shiplap siding repair. Over time, exposure to moisture can cause wood to rot or develop mold, while pests may create holes or tunnels that weaken the structure. Warping or splitting can also occur due to temperature fluctuations or improper installation. Repair services help mitigate these issues by replacing compromised sections, sealing gaps, and reinforcing the siding, which can extend its lifespan and prevent more extensive damage.

Repair Costs - The cost to repair shiplap siding typ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age and the size of the area. Smaller repairs on a few boards may be closer to the lower end, while extensive damage can push costs higher.
Material Expenses - Replacement materials for shiplap siding usually cost between $2 and $6 per linear foot, with higher-end options like premium wood or specialty finishes increasing overall expenses. The total cost depends on the length of siding that needs replacement.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for shiplap siding repair gener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our, with total labor charges varying based on the project's complexity and size. Typical repair jobs might take several hours to complete.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as paint or stain, disposal fees, and minor surface prep can add $100 to $400 to the total cost. These costs vary depending on the scope of work and local pricing in Plymouth Meeting, PA area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es damage to shiplap siding? Damage can result from exposure to moisture, pests, or physical impacts, leading to warping, rotting, or cracking.
How can I tell if my shiplap siding need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, peeling paint, mold, or areas where the boards are loose or sagging.
What types of repairs are available for shiplap siding? Repairs may involve replacing damaged boards, sealing gaps, or applying protective coatings to prevent future issues.
Are there preventive measures to protect shiplap siding? Regular inspections, sealing, and painting can help prevent moisture infiltration and pest infestation.
